school me on blue tooth plz

04 x5 3.0. blue tooth ready I think. i'm due for a new phone from verizon and my mp3 is shot. i'm looking to get a phone with music capabilities and have everything run thru the car. do i need to go to the dealer to get set up? vrzn says the dealer should have a list of what is compatable as far as phone types.i have no idea how to proceed, activate or what ever I have to do. I need a lil' help please. also how well do things work.

The 2004 X5 did not come with Bluetooth. You can retrofit Bluetooth into the vehicle, and this will give you phone capabilities, but it will not play MP3 music through the system. For that you should look for something like an iPod interface kit, such as DICE.

Read about bluetooth on the home page, there is a ton, literally, of information. Also what is the build date of your car and where are you located? The 2004, 2005 model years were the time when bluetooth implementation was changing the most, so it's hard to give you accurate advice without that info.
